ProAir 2200

ProAir 2200 is a compact, easy to install and operate compressed airline monitor that can continuously and simultaneously monitor up to four gases in real-time using internally mounted sensors. ProAir 2200 can be custom configured to monitor a variety of hazardous gases present in compressed air, including carbon monoxide, oxygen, dew point, carbon dioxide, VOCs, trace hydrocarbons and many other gases associated with OSHA monitoring requirements for Grade D breathing air.
ProAir 2200 is ENMET’s most advanced compressed airline monitor for process or breathing air requirements. It is used in a wide variety of industrial applications from aerospace to pharmaceutical and can be easily adapted to meet your specific needs for compressed airline monitoring.

Standard Features
  • Continuous real-time gas monitoring of compressed airlines
  • Can be custom configured with up to 4 sensors
  • Able to withstand harsh process environments
  • User programmable alarms and relays
  • Meets Grade D breathing and NFPA 99 requirements
  • Low flow alarm
  • Field replaceable sensors
